Customer notice of increasing rates per decision 1511030 (February 11, 2016)

While rates have increased, the total revenues authorized by the CPUC for Liberty Apple Valley in 2015 decreased by 5.5% compared to the revenues authorized for 2014. The rate increases were necessary to enable Liberty Apple Valley to pay the fixed costs of operating the water system, regardless of the amount of water sales. The majority of Liberty Apple Valley’s operating costs (70%) are fixed. Reductions in revenue due to lower water use mean rate increases are necessary to allow Liberty Apple Valley to recover the costs of providing safe and reliable water service.
